Now that I had decided who was going to complete any work done on the Sprint, my next decision was, what mods exactly were I going to do. I was thinking some AFR 165 heads, replace the Sprint manifold with something better, some extractors and decent exhaust and a tune. Fate it seemed had other ideas as a deal on a Vortech V2 supercharger and bracket was way too good to pass up. With hardly any mods to the engine the blower would increase power way more than just heads and intake alone could ever make. So forced induction it was and the Sprint was booked into the Streetbuilt workshop.

Next piece of the puzzle while Matt was putting together the engine, was where to fit this.
http://i563.photobucket.com/albums/s...l/IMAG0217.jpg
After much deliberation and test fitting it was decided that the air-con condenser had to be move to under the driver side guard to allow the intercooler to moved as back as possible.

To continue with the black theme and to go for a bit of stealth we painted the intercooler black. Its ended up being a bit of a pain now though as I have to keep touching it up but at least the cooler doesn't stick out like dogs balls.

Next was a trip of to Prestige Exhaust in Malaga - Ricky did an awesome job, talk about a legend. System ended up as a twin 2.5" all the way through with high flow cats and magnaflow mufflers.

Next was making all the pumping up for the intake, blower and from the intercooler to the intake manifold.
The passenger side strut tower had to be "gently" massaged to allow enough clearance for the V2 and the intake piping to fit.
http://i563.photobucket.com/albums/s...e/IMAG0316.jpg
Holes where cut in both the drivers and passengers sides for the intercooler and intake piping.
